## Pricing — Orix Product Line (Managers Only)

Welcome! Quick orientation: Orix pricing runs on three bands, with discounting capped at 12% without VP sign-off. The Orix Max bundle carries most of our margin, so protect it in negotiations. Band reviews happen quarterly. The forward pricing strategy is captured in the note below.

board note of kawip-yajof: The renewal with Zorixox Group closes at $10 million a year, 15 percent below the last contract. Project Druix slips by a full year because of the tooling delay.

## Environment variables — digest scheduler

The Mottram digest service batches user emails and sends them per the cron window defined in `DIGEST_WINDOW` (default `06:00-07:00`). `DIGEST_BATCH_SIZE` caps each send run; leave it at 500 in staging. Timezone handling comes from `DIGEST_TZ`, which must match the tenant's region or digests arrive a day late. The service signs outbound requests to the mail relay with a secret, which you should add to the env file on the following line:

vault entry, yagep-yagef: COURIER_KEY13=8965fb29ff62d

## Env Vars — Garage Feed

Quick notes for the sync: the Stallwick occupancy feed now pushes counts from all four downtown decks every 30 seconds. `GF_POLL_MS` and `GF_DECK_FILTER` behave as before, no drama there. The only gotcha is the upstream sensor gateway now requires an auth credential instead of IP allowlisting, so that has to live in the env file. Put the credential line right below this paragraph.

secret setting of fajof-tagep: VAULT_KEY13=796f7aba7157f

Ticket: Drift in Harkell search tuning config

The relevance tuning values on the canary node no longer match the release branch. Someone adjusted field boosts and the phrase-match penalty directly in production during last week's hotfix and skipped the PR. Release 9.2 should ship with the reviewed values, not the ad-hoc ones. The approved configuration for sign-off is as follows.

deployment values, kafog-tawip:
[istwyn]
host = istwyn.nelvrosys.internal
user = istwyn_svc
database = istwyn_prod